Original Description
In Hiroshi Yoshida’s enchanting woodblock print A Little Restaurant, the quiet charm of early 20th-century Japan comes to life. The scene captures an intimate eatery nestled along a waterway, bathed in soft light filtering through wooden lattices. Yoshida’s mastery of the shin-hanga ("new prints") style—a revival of traditional ukiyo-e with Western influences—shines in his delicate gradations of color and meticulous details, from the reflections on the water to the textures of timber and fabric. Created during the 1920s–30s, Yoshida’s work bridged Japanese tradition and modern sensibilities, earning global acclaim for its lyrical realism. A Little Restaurant exemplifies his ability to transform everyday scenes into poetic meditations, solidifying his legacy as a pioneer of Japanese printmaking’s golden age.
